正則分組和邊界匹配

2022-02-23 08:30:56 字數 429 閱讀 4818

測試匹配整個字串,然後找出符合字串當中匹配子正規表示式的子字串

例如:匹配只有3到5個數字,只有兩個

public class fenzu )([a-z])");

string s = "123aa-3434bb-234ccc-00";

matcher m = p.matcher(s);

//分組查詢是找出滿足全部正規表示式的條件中之後再進行「區域性」篩選

while(m.find())

}}

邊界小demo

public class boundarytest o\\b.*"));

out("hellosir".matches("^h[a-z]o\\b.*"));

} public static void out(object o)

}

Python正則八之邊界匹配

先看乙個例子 驗證a字串的長度是否在4到8位之間 首先想到是用字符集來進行匹配 import re a 10001 r re.findall d a print r 輸出 10001 這樣確實可以匹配到a字串,但是如果a字串的長度是大於8位的呢 import re a 100000001 r re....

js正則裡的分組匹配

參考博文 var str kid is kid var reg w is 1 reg.test str true 這裡的正規表示式裡的 1 相當於前面的 w 即乙個分組 這裡的 1就 表示匹配的第乙個分組 var str aaaabbbbcccc var reg w g var reg2 w 1 g...

c 正則表代式的分組和匹配模式

一 組的分類 正則中的組有捕獲組和非捕獲組,而捕獲組又分為普通的捕獲組和命名捕獲組,分別為 捕獲組 exp 命名捕獲組 exp 非捕獲組 exp 二 組的作用 1 捕獲組的作用 捕獲組的作用是將正規表示式exp匹配到的內容儲存到組裡,供以後使用 比如這樣乙個字串 csdn 我想得到 而它符合的規則是...